Latest Patents

Arima’s latest inventions include a Flow Control Nozzle and an Electromagnetic Plunger Pump. The Flow Control Nozzle features a unique design where a nozzle body is arranged on one side of a joint body and a driver is placed on the opposite side. This structure incorporates a nozzle chip with a central orifice, a cone chip with turning grooves, and a control rod that slides within an axial through-hole to regulate the orifice. The nozzle's design allows for proportional control of spray quantity, enhancing its efficiency.

The Electromagnetic Plunger Pump is another remarkable invention by Arima. This device utilizes an electromagnetically activated plunger, supported in a balanced condition by opposing springs. The plunger reciprocates vertically in response to intermittent electromagnetic force application. It incorporates a valve body that engages with a valve seat to manage the discharge during operation.
